fre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

logo語(yǔ)言競(jìng)賽培訓(xùn)課件-免費(fèi)閱讀

  

【正文】 也不必要求所有學(xué)生都能掌握這部分內(nèi)容。 賦值語(yǔ)句格式為: MAKE 變量名 數(shù)據(jù),如: MAKE S 9 其中,引號(hào)后面的是變量名,而不是變量( LOGO中的變量要帶冒號(hào)的) 。參見本 PPT前面部分) 利用 FOR 循環(huán)能做動(dòng)畫嗎?試一試。 cs for s 1 4 [ setw 3 setpc random 15 stamprect :s*30 :s*30 ] 方法 2: cs (for s 30 120 [ setw 3 setpc random 15 stamprect :s :s] 30) FOR語(yǔ)句應(yīng)用范例( P70) 編寫一個(gè)程序,在命令窗口輸出九九乘法口訣表。 創(chuàng)建一個(gè)變量 S,并賦值為 0 for i 1 100 [make s :s+:i] 。這樣,不斷循環(huán),使 S的值最終為 1到 30的積。 TO YUAN SETPC 14 (STAMPOVAL 60 60 TRUE) SETPC 12 (STAMPOVAL 30 30 TRUE) HT END TO ZFX SETPC 13 (STAMPRECT 78 78 TRUE) SETPC 10 (STAMPRECT 50 50 TRUE) HT END TO XZ DRAW PR [請(qǐng)選擇: 1 同心圓 2 兩個(gè)正方形 ] make h read if :h=1 then yuan if :h=2 then zfx end 循環(huán)語(yǔ)句 FOR 循環(huán)控制命令 FOR語(yǔ)句有兩種格式 格式 1: FOR “變量 初值 終值 [命令串 ] 功能:變量的值由初值開始,每次加 1 并將后面的命令串執(zhí)行一遍,直到超過(guò)終值為止。 IF語(yǔ)句編程范例( P64) 根據(jù)提示輸入一個(gè) 1~360的數(shù),表示一個(gè)角度,由電腦判斷這個(gè)角是不是銳角,在命令窗口輸出判斷結(jié)果,并在繪圖窗口中畫出這個(gè)角。 注意:命令可以是一個(gè)或多個(gè)命令,命令間以空格分開,最后以回車結(jié)束。( LOGO的“調(diào)試”菜單中也有相應(yīng)的命令) 例如:這是以前我們做過(guò)的風(fēng)車旋轉(zhuǎn)的一個(gè)范例: to fc repeat 6 [ fd 70 repeat 4 [fd 30 rt 90] bk 70 rt 60] wait 10 clean rt 10 fc end 大家運(yùn)行一下,并使用工具欄中 的“紅綠燈”按鈕控制一下試試。 注意:若在編輯器或命令窗口中同時(shí)定義了多個(gè)過(guò)程,保存過(guò)程文件時(shí),會(huì)將定義的多個(gè)過(guò)程同時(shí)保存到一個(gè)文件中。我們可以加一條控制過(guò)程停止的語(yǔ)句,避免死循環(huán)。 :J表示第一次轉(zhuǎn)角。 :K 表示倍數(shù)。 多角星和空心星( 2) 畫空心多角星的公式 方法一: REPEAT 角數(shù) [FD 邊長(zhǎng) RT 720/角數(shù) FD 邊長(zhǎng) LT 360/角數(shù) ] 方法二: REPEAT 角數(shù) [ FD 邊長(zhǎng) RT 第一次轉(zhuǎn)角 FD 邊長(zhǎng) LT 第一次轉(zhuǎn)角 360/角數(shù) ] 例如:畫邊長(zhǎng)為 第一次轉(zhuǎn)角為 100的空心五角星,方法是: REPEAT 5 [ FD 40 RT 100 FD 40 LT 10072] 練一練 ? 動(dòng)手練習(xí)一下 P40~41 帶參數(shù)(變量)的過(guò)程 ? 示例 ? TO ZFX :A ? REPEAT 4 [FD :A RT 90] ? END ? 輸入 ZFX 20 ,回車。 2= K的取值是 2 、 3。 DOTCOLOR [:X :Y] 返回指定坐標(biāo)點(diǎn)的顏色值。 過(guò)程范例 旋轉(zhuǎn)的風(fēng)車 to fc repeat 6 [ fd 70 repeat 4 [fd 30 rt 90] bk 70 rt 60] wait 10 clean rt 10 fc end 過(guò)程范例 編寫一個(gè)畫地板圖案的過(guò)程(自己加顏色) TO DB HT REPEAT 6 [REPEAT 6 [FD 30 LT 60] FD 30 RT 60] END 想一想,上面的語(yǔ)句 是如何畫出地板圖形的? 你能給地板圖形填上顏色嗎? 巧定海龜位置 設(shè)置坐標(biāo)命令 SETXY [:X :Y] 將海龜移到坐標(biāo) [:X :Y ]處,海龜?shù)姆较虿蛔儭? 過(guò)程的編輯和修改 ? 定義過(guò)程后,使用 EDIT 過(guò)程名 可調(diào)出編輯器,在編輯器中修改后,按 F2即可關(guān)閉并保存修改。 過(guò)程定義范例 定義一個(gè)畫三角形的過(guò)程 TO SJX REPEAT 3 [FD 90 RT 120] END 定義一個(gè)畫五角星的過(guò)程 TO WJX REPEAT 5 [FD 70 RT 144] END 定義過(guò)程后,輸入過(guò)程名,回車,即可執(zhí)行過(guò)程。 參考答案 1: DRAW FD 70 REPEAT 5 [FD 20 RT 144] ASK 1 [ST SETPC 1 RT 45 FD 70 REPEAT 5 [FD 20 RT 144] ASK 2 [ST SETPC 2 RT 90 FD 70 REPEAT 5 [FD 20 RT 144] ASK 3 [ST SETPC 3 RT 135 FD 70 REPEAT 5 [FD 20 RT 144] ASK4 [ST SETPC 4 RT 180 FD 70 REPEAT 5 [FD 20 RT 144] ASK 5 [ST SETPC 5 RT 225 FD 70 REPEAT 5 [FD 20 RT 144] ASK 6 [ST SETPC 6 RT 270 FD 70 REPEAT 5 [FD 20 RT 144] ASK 7 [ST SETPC 7 RT 315 FD 70 REPEAT 5 [FD 20 RT 144] 練技能 ( P34 5) 第 5題 (2) 用多只海龜畫出下列圖形,并把每個(gè)五角星變成不同的顏色。這也是叫醒海龜?shù)拿睢V挥型ㄟ^(guò) ST命令才能讓它們顯示出來(lái)。) ? STAMPOVAL 和 STAMPRECT 命令只能畫水平與垂直方向的橢圓和矩形嗎? (答案:不管海龜角度如何,都只能畫水平與垂直方向的橢圓和矩形) 多龜作圖 ? 多龜作圖常用方法:指名法、激活法。 橫軸半徑 縱軸半徑 畫矩形命令 ? 畫空心矩形 格式: STAMPRECT 長(zhǎng) 寬 ? 畫實(shí)心矩形 格式: (STAMPRECT 長(zhǎng) 寬 “ TRUE) 注意:畫實(shí)心矩形時(shí),一定 要有括號(hào)。 例如: SETPC 12 SETW 30 FD 60 再如: FD 2 BK 2 。 請(qǐng)課后自已閱讀 P18頁(yè)內(nèi)容。記一下。 重復(fù)命令嵌套練習(xí) (參見 P3536) 用重復(fù)命令嵌套完成下面的練習(xí),要求旋轉(zhuǎn)一周: 用重復(fù)命令畫一個(gè)圓,并旋轉(zhuǎn) 18次。例如: repeat 4 [ repeat 36[fd 10 rt 10] rt 90] 想一想:這個(gè)語(yǔ)句能畫出什么圖形? 試一下。 練一練 ? 練習(xí)畫一下正三角形、正方形、正五、六、七、八、九、十邊形。 3=60 120 120 3=360 正方形 4 (4 - 2) 180247。 ? 小竅門:使用歷史記錄運(yùn)行執(zhí)行過(guò)的命令。 ? Home 回家命令。即,只清除屏幕上的圖形,不改變海龜?shù)奈恢煤头较颉? (3)單擊窗口右上角的關(guān)閉按鈕。 再如 LEFT 是左轉(zhuǎn)命令,簡(jiǎn)寫為 LT。 了解窗口的各種顯示方式以及切換方法 LOGO語(yǔ)言中,可以用各窗口的最大化和還原命令改變窗口的顯示狀態(tài),也可以用輸入命令的方法改變窗口的顯示狀態(tài)(窗口界面視圖的切換命令): FS ( fullscreen) 全圖狀態(tài)命令,即全圖方式。它的創(chuàng)始人是一位數(shù)學(xué)家,名字叫西蒙 佩伯特( Seymour Papert )。 SS (splitscreen)圖文混合狀態(tài)命令,即圖文方式。 RIGHT 是右轉(zhuǎn)命令,簡(jiǎn)寫為 RT。 思考題( P6 ) DRAW命令有什么作用? ( DRAW 是初始化命令。 (海龜不歸位 )。使海龜回到母位。在LOGO語(yǔ)言里,若把光標(biāo)鍵移到已經(jīng)執(zhí)行過(guò)的命令上,回車,則可再次執(zhí)行命令。 4=90 90 90 4=360 正五邊形 5 (5- 2) 180247。 ? 想一想:畫正七邊形時(shí),轉(zhuǎn)角的度數(shù)怎么表示呢? 畫 圓 如何用 REPEAT命令畫一個(gè)圓呢? (在 LOGO語(yǔ)言中,通常采用畫一個(gè)正 36邊形來(lái)近似畫圓。然后改變最外層的旋轉(zhuǎn)角度和旋轉(zhuǎn)次數(shù),再試試。 repeat 18 [repeat 36[fd 10 rt 10] rt 20] 或 repeat 18 [repeat 36[rt 5 fd 10 rt 5] rt 20] 或 repeat 18 [repeat 36[rt 5 fd 5 rt 5] lt 20] 用重復(fù)命令畫一個(gè)正方形,并旋轉(zhuǎn) 6次。 顏色代碼表 代 碼 0 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 顏 色 黑 深 藍(lán) 綠 青 深 紅 紫 棕 灰 白 深 灰 淺 藍(lán) 淺 綠 淺 青 淺 紅 淺 紫 黃 白 填充顏色命令 FILL FILL 填充顏色命令。 ? PE( PENERASE) 筆擦命令。 畫點(diǎn)后海龜歸位 畫點(diǎn)的范例 ( P24) setw 20 setpc 12 fd 2 bk 2 。兩個(gè)參數(shù)相等時(shí) 為正方形 。退出多龜作圖可以用 draw命令。 多龜作圖 ? 范例: ASK 1 [FD 30 ST] ASK 2 [FD 60 ST] ASK 3[BK 30 ST] ASK [1 2 3 ] [REPEAT 3[FD 30 RT 120]] 多龜作圖 ? 激活法。用 who命令可以查看叫醒了幾只。 *參考答案 2 DRAW TELLALL 0 7 ST EACH [ SETH 45*WHO SETPC WHO FD 80 REPEAT 5 [FD 30 RT 144]] each [命令列表 ] 每只醒著的海龜都執(zhí)行
點(diǎn)擊復(fù)制文檔內(nèi)容
高考資料相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1